With the much-awaited middleweight title fight between Whittaker and Adesanya is now close, the Australian recently appeared in the pre-fight press conference and answered the media. 

During the interview, Whittaker was asked what is different in him as a fighter this time in comparison to the last time when he was challenged by Adesanya. While responding to the question, the former champ revealed that this time he is very happy and enjoying every little thing during the build-up to the fight. Whittaker explained that he has come to terms with the fact that if he doesn’t enjoy the process then he will be missing out a lot. As most of his life revolves around training and preparation of the bouts and then fighting.

This one’s a much happier person. I’m just enjoying it. I feel I’m a much happier person. I realized that if I didn’t enjoy the process and the road that led me here, I was, you know, not enjoying half my life because I spent a lot of my time training and fighting in fight weeks. So, yeah it’s a job and I’m enjoying it,” said Whittaker

The last time the duo fought each other was at UFC 243 in 2019. In that fight, Whittaker was not his usual self and the pressure of the huge PPV event took over his mind and concentration. Robert Whittaker went on a dark phase after his first fight against Adesanya. But, this time things are different and the fighter is all set to take what he lost against ‘”The last stylebender“.
